1 καθαρός
-ά,-όν + A 90-9-15-32-14=160 Gn 7,2(bis).3(bis).8clean (of place) Lv 4,12; clean, pure, spotless Zech 3,5; pure Ex 30,35; clear (of admixture), pure Nm 5,17; clean (of pers.) Lv 7,19; free from guilt, clear of debt, pure Nm 8,7; clear (of victims) Gn 7,2; pure, unmixed (of metal) Ex 25,11; pure, honest (of oil) Ex 27,20καθαρὸς ἀπὸ ὅρκου clear from an oath Gn 24,8; ἐν καθαρᾷ καρδίᾳ with pure heart Gn 20,6; ἐν πάσῃ εὐλογίᾳ καθαρᾷ with pure praise Tob 8,15; ἄρτος καθαρός white bread Jdt 10,5; πυρώσω σε εἰς καθαρόν I will purge you by fire Is 1,25*Jb 11,15 ὥσπερ ὕδωρ καθαρόν as pure water-ממים? or-כמים? for MT ממום without blemish; *Neh 2,20καθαροί pure-נקיים? for MT נקום we will ariseCf. DEISSMANN 1897, 24; DODD 1954, 173; DORIVAL 1994, 171-172; HARLÉ 1988, 31; LE BOULLUEC1989 259.280; WEVERS 1990 402. 404.442.622; 1993 346; →MM; TWNT
